Serie A | Pisa 1-2 Milan – Player Ratings as Modric spares Fullkrug blushes
Pisa were unlucky to fall to a 2-1 defeat to Milan this evening, with Massimiliano Allegri’s side scoring a late goal to take all three points home with them.
Milan took the lead in the first half through Ruben Loftus-Cheek before Pisa equalised in the second half, shortly after Niclas Fullkrug missed a penalty to double the Rossoneri’s lead.
Just when Pisa looked on the verge of an important point, Luka Modric scored with five minutes to go – securing the win for the Rossoneri.

Modric was Football Italia’s Man of the Match, for his consistent involvement in Milan’s structural game, match winning goal and tireless effort over the ninety minutes.

Best Pisa player: Felipe Loyola – Not often you can say a player who gave away a penalty was a team’s best player but Loyola, who, in fairness, scored Pisa’s equaliser, takes the pick. Aside from his error, which was redeemed by Fullkrug’s miss, he worked hard defensively.
Lowest Pisa rating: Idrissa Toure – To put it quite simply today, he was bodied out of the game. Lost 18 of 27 duels and lost the ball himself on four occasions. Poor performance from the German.
Coach: Oscar Hiljemark 6 – Nearly picked up an impressive point against tough opposition but was unlucky in the end. His team gave Milan a good game and the coach is showing promising signs in his first matches in charge.

Best Milan player: Luka Modric – Put in an immense amount of effort over the ninety minutes, both offensively and defensively. Scored the winning goal and moved the ball around nicely in the midfield.
Lowest Milan rating: Niclas Fullkrug – Impressive that the red-carded Rabiot was not the worst performer on the pitch. Fullkrug came on for Nkunku, ruined a good opportunity, missed a penalty and was then substituted off for De Winter to shore things up late on. West Ham laughing all the way to the bank.
